Apple Celery Salad
Serves 4
Ingredients:
2 large apples, cored and thinly sliced
4 celery stalks, sliced (preferably on the diagonal)
ΒΌ cup chopped parsley
2 tbsps olive oil
2 tbsps whole grain mustard
Juice of Β½ lemon
Salt
Pepper
Method:
Mix together the oil, mustard and lemon juice with a sprinkle of salt and pepper. Toss this with the apples, celery, and parsley. Taste to adjust salt and pepper.
